Examples of Chronic Pet Health Conditions
For example, some chronic pet health conditions are:
- Allergies: Allergies are a damaging immune response to a substance like pollen, dander, food or dust.
- Arthritis: Arthritis is a skeletal condition causing painful joint inflammation and stiffness.
- Asthma: Asthma is a respiratory condition with lung spasms and difficulty breathing.
- Cancer: Cancer is a disease of the immune system, in which cells mutate and divide uncontrollably.
- Cushing's Disease: Cushing's Disease is a disease of the endocrine system or tumor in the pituitary gland.
- Diabetes: Diabetes is a disease in which the body either does not produce or respond to the hormone insulin.
- Epilepsy: Epilepsy is a neurological disorder involving sudden episodes of loss of consciousness, sensory disturbance or convulsions due to abnormal electrical activity in the brain.
- Heart Disease: Heart disease encompasses various conditions of the heart, involving narrowed or blocked blood vessels, disturbances in the heart's muscle, valves, or rhythm.
- Hyperthyroidism: Hyperthyroidism is overactivity of the thyroid gland, resulting in increased metabolism and rapid heartbeat.
- Hypothyroidism: Hypothyroidism is an abnormally low activity of the thyroid gland, resulting in slow growth and metabolism, weight gain, hair loss, and sluggishness.
- Obesity: Obesity is the condition of being overweight.
- Osteoarthritis: Osteoarthritis is degeneration of joint cartilage and underlying bone causing pain and stiffness.
- Renal Failure: Renal failure is impaired kidney function in which the kidneys do not adequately filter metabolic wastes from the blood.
